Why Python Jobs Are in High Demand in 2026
Python has firmly established itself as the backbone of modern data science, machine learning, and AI engineering workflows. In 2026, it remains the most requested programming language in data-related job postings across the USA and Europe — and for good reason. From rapid prototyping with Jupyter Notebooks to production-grade ML pipelines built with scikit-learn, PyTorch, and TensorFlow, Python's versatility makes it indispensable at every stage of the data lifecycle. Its rich ecosystem — including Pandas, NumPy, Polars, and PySpark — empowers teams to move from raw data ingestion to actionable insight faster than any competing stack.
